Description

Company Background and Summary Votaw Precision Technologies is a trusted leader in the manufacturing of complex precision components, assemblies, and systems for the aerospace, defense, and industrial sectors. With a strong reputation for technical excellence, quality craftsmanship, and on-time delivery, Votaw supports some of the world’s most demanding programs through its advanced manufacturing capabilities. The company specializes in precision machining, fabrication, welding, and complex assembly operations for mission-critical applications. Votaw Precision Technologies has long been a trusted partner in building mission-critical hardware for some of the most advanced aerospace and defense programs in the world. Our precision components support the International Space Station, nearly every major launch vehicle in operation, high-performance spacecraft (including classified missions), as well as next-generation fighter aircraft, bombers, submarines, radar systems, and ground vehicles. We are seeking a highly analytical Industrial Engineer to drive efficiency in our AS9100-certified CNC machine shop. In this role, you will own the production schedule, maximize spindle utilization across our multi-axis mills and lathes, and ensure strict adherence to aerospace quality and traceability requirements. This role is responsible for improving factory throughput, validating labor standards and routings, identifying bottlenecks and providing resolutions, building utilization and capacity models required to support disciplined growth, reliable customer delivery, improved asset utilization, support tracking of machine maintenance, and supporting automated job scheduling. The ideal candidate understands high-mix, low-volume aerospace work, knows how to schedule around First Article Inspection (FAI) bottlenecks, and can optimize tooling and fixture usage to reduce changeover times. This position is ideal for an individual who is highly organized, attentive to detail, has the ability to streamline processes, holds keen project & priority management, schedule conflict resolution, presenting and communicating effectively in meetings. Essential Functions Analyze sequence of operations and workflows to maximize efficiency, reduce cycle times, and eliminate waste. Develop labor hour estimates using time studies, historical data, and operational analysis for production scheduling. Design plant layouts, establish material flow, and balance production lines to optimize facility and equipment utilization. Manage headcount planning and evaluate personnel requirements in relation to operational demands and manufacturing shifts.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to develop and implement plans to improve the execution of production work, including capacity planning, defect reductions, on-time starts/finishes, etc. Lead continuous improvement workshops, problem-solving teams, and technological insertions to improve product flow and reduce production costs. Develop models, databases, and spreadsheets to analyze data and provide metrics, reports, and performance summaries to leadership. Track, measure and report on metrics, including but not limited to machine utilization, capacity planning, machine mean time between failures, queue time reduction, bottleneck recovery, capacity model accuracy and setup time reduction. Ensure all work processes comply with regulatory standards, safety policies, and ergonomic guidelines.
